Preparation and Cooking Time

Creating Vegan Butter Chicken is efficient and straightforward. Here’s a breakdown of the time required:

  • Preparation Time: 15 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 25-30 minutes
  • Total Time: Approximately 40-45 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1 ½ cups cauliflower florets
  • 1 cup chickpeas (cooked, canned, or dried)
  • 1 tablespoon coconut oil or vegetable oil
  • 1 medium onion, finely ch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on ginger, grated
  • 1 tablespoon garam masala
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1 can (14 oz) crushed tomatoes
  • 1 can (14 oz) coconut milk
  • Salt, to taste
  • Fresh cilantro, for garnish (optional)
  • Cooked rice or naan, for serving

Step-by-Step Instructions

Crafting this incredible Vegan Butter Chicken is simple with the following steps:

  1. Prepare the Cauliflower: Steam or sauté the cauliflower florets until tender. Set aside.
  1. Sauté Aromatics: Heat coconut o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add chopped onions and sauté until translucent, about 5 minutes.
  1. Add Garlic and Ginger: Stir in minced garlic and grated ginger. Cook for an additional 2 minutes until fragrant.
  1. Mix in Spices: Add garam masala, ground cumin, turmeric powder, and paprika. Toast the spices for 1-2 minutes, stirring frequently.
  1. Add Tomatoes: Pour in the crushed tomatoes and bring to a simmer. Cook for 5-7 minutes, allowing flavors to meld.
  1. Incorporate Coconut Milk: Stir in the coconut milk, then add the cooked chickpeas and steamed cauliflower. Mix well.
  1. Simmer: Let the mixture simmer for 10-15 minutes, stirring occasionally. Adjust seasoning with salt according to taste.
  1. Garnish: If desired, sprinkle with fresh cilantro before serving.
  1. Serve: Enjoy your Vegan Butter Chicken warm over rice or with naan.

Additional Tips

  • Use Quality Ingredients: Quality spices and fresh produce enhance the overall flavor of your Vegan Butter Chicken. Look for organic tomatoes and high-quality coconut milk for the best results.
  • Customize Spice Levels: Adjust the amount of spices according to your taste preferences. For more heat, add a pinch of cayenne pepper or red chili powder.
  • Make It Creamier: If you love extra creaminess, consider blending a portion of the sauce before adding it back to the dish. This will ensure a silky texture throughout.
  • Add Vegetables: Feel free to incorporate additional vegetables like bell peppers, peas, or spinach to boost the nutritional value and flavor.
  • Enhance Aromatics: Experiment with adding whole spices, such as cardamom pods or star anise, during cooking for an aromatic experience.

Recipe Variation

Get creative with your Vegan Butter Chicken! Here are some tasty variations to try:

  1. Butter Tofu Version: Replace cauliflower with cubed tofu for a delicious alternative that adds protein and a different texture.
  1. Coconut Curry Twist: Add curry powder in addition to or instead of garam masala for a different flavor profile while maintaining the creamy aspect.
  1. Mushroom Addition: Incorporate mushrooms to enhance earthiness and depth. They blend beautifully with the sauce.
  1. Smoky Flavor: Introduce a bit of smoked paprika to give the dish a smoky flavor that pairs well with the creaminess.

Freezing and Storage

  • Storage: Store leftover Vegan Butter Chicken in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. The flavors may deepen and improve overnight.
  • Freezing: For long-term storage, freeze the vegan butter chicken in suitable containers for up to 3 months. Make sure to leave some space for expansion as liquids may expand during freezing.
  • Reheating: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ating in a skillet over medium heat. Add a splash of water or vegetable broth if it becomes too thick.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this dish ahead of time?

Yes, Vegan Butter Chicken can be prepared a day in advance. The flavors meld beautifully over time, making it even tastier when re-served.

Is this vegan butter chicken gluten-free?

Absolutely! All the ingredients listed are gluten-free, making it a suitable option for those with gluten sensitivities.

Can I use different vegetables?

Yes! Feel free to experiment with seasonal veggies. Just ensure they cook well and complement the sauce.

How do I make it spicier?

For added heat, incorporate more chili powder or fresh chilies during cooking. Adjust according to your taste!

What should I serve with Vegan Butter Chicken?

This dish pairs wonderfully with basmati rice, quinoa, or naan. Additionally, a fresh salad or raita can balance flavors.
